The History of Clover

Clover (Trifolium spp.) has been a part of Abbotsford's landscape for centuries. In fact, the area was once home to a thriving dairy industry, and clover was a staple crop for many local farmers. However, with the rise of modern lawn care, clover has become a nuisance, choking out grass and other desirable plants. As a local historian, I'm delighted to share some traditional methods for removing clover, passed down through generations of Abbotsford's gardening enthusiasts.

Heritage Methods for Clover Removal

  1. Manual Removal: This old-fashioned technique involves hand-pulling or raking out clover, leaving the soil open to new growth. It's a labor-intensive process, but it's an effective way to remove clover without harming the surrounding grass.
  2. Chemical Control: For larger areas or more persistent clover growth, chemical herbicides can be used to target the offending plants. However, be sure to follow safety protocols and take necessary precautions to avoid damaging your lawn or nearby plants.

Local Considerations

As a local historian, I'm acutely aware of the unique challenges and opportunities facing Abbotsford's gardeners. Here are a few local considerations to keep in mind:

  • Climate: Abbotsford's mild climate makes it an ideal location for clover growth. Be sure to choose a clover removal method that takes into account the local climate and soil conditions.
  • Soil Type: Abbotsford's soil is often rich and fertile, making it prone to clover growth. Be sure to choose a clover removal method that takes into account the local soil type and pH levels.
  • Seasonal Advice: Spring is the ideal time for clover removal, as the plants are still young and easy to remove. However, be sure to avoid removing clover during the hottest summer months, when the soil is dry and prone to erosion.
